Bug ID: 17321 Summary: add --enable-reloc-section option to generate proper relocation sections to .exes Product: binutils Version: 2.24 Status: NEW Severity: normal Priority: P2 Component: ld Assignee: unassigned at sourceware dot org Reporter: erinn at torproject dot org Created attachment 7760 --> https://sourceware.org/bugzilla/attachment.cgi?id=7760&action=edit add --enable-reloc-section option Hi, When we were trying to build hardened .exes on Windows, we found that using -fPIE and -pie generated broken .exes that crashed immediately. (See also: http://sourceforge.net/p/mingw-w64/mailman/message/31167844/)After some investigation and experimentation, a contributor of ours wrote a patch that enables the creation of a reloc section which allows us to have functional ASLR. We're using this with binutils 2.24 and wanted to share it in case this is helpful, and hopefully to also get some feedback since nobody at Tor feels capable of giving it a sufficiently good review.
